Instructions

  • Pre-heat oven to 350 degrees F and spray a 9x13" baking dish with cooking spray.
  • Mix Kodiak mix, baking powder, and water until there are no clumps. Pour pancake batter into dish. Top the batter evenly with the ham and shredded cheese.
  • Bake for about 20 minutes, or until toothpick inserted in center comes out clean.

Notes

To make gluten-free: use gluten-free pancake mix (Kodiak Cakes has a version).
To make dairy-free: use a plant-based pancake mix (Kodiak has a version) and use dairy-free cheese.
To make vegan: do the same as above + omit the ham or sub in meatless crumbles instead.
Switch It Up! Ham not your thing? Feel free to sub with turkey sausage or chicken sausage! You can also sub with a veggie or just omit it completely!
To store: let cool completely then wrap tightly with plastic wrap. Store in the fridge for up to a week.
To freeze (entire casserole): let it cool completely. Cover the top of the dish with plastic wrap and seal as best as you can. Then wrap the entire dish with foil or place in a freezer-safe bag, removing as much air as possible. Freeze for up to 3 months.
To freeze (individual servings): Let it cool completely, then cut into servings and wrap each piece individually in plastic wrap, sealing as best as you can and removing as much air as possible. Wrap again in foil or put in a freezer-safe bag. Freeze for up to 3 months.
